Ingredients
- 1 ½ cups fresh or frozen raspberries
- 4 cups lemonade (store-bought or homemade—see recipe below)
- 2 cups sparkling water or club soda – Adds a bubbly twist.
- 2–3 tablespoons honey or simple syrup (optional, for added sweetness)
- Ice cubes
Optional Garnishes:
- Fresh raspberries – For an extra pop of color.
- Lemon slices or twists – To highlight the citrusy theme.
- Fresh mint sprigs – Adds freshness and a touch of green.
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Raspberry Base
- In a large pitcher, add the raspberries. Use a muddler or fork to gently mash them, releasing their juices.
- If you prefer a smoother drink, strain the mashed raspberries through a fine mesh strainer to remove seeds.
Step 2: Combine Ingredients
- Pour the lemonade into the pitcher with the raspberries and stir to combine.
- Add honey or simple syrup if you’d like a sweeter flavor. Adjust to taste.
Step 3: Add the Fizz and Serve
- Just before serving, pour the chilled sparkling water or club soda into the lemonade mixture. Stir gently to combine, being careful not to lose the bubbles.
- Pro Tip: Keep all your ingredients cold, especially the sparkling water, to help preserve the fizz.
- Fill glasses with ice and pour the raspberry lemonade cooler over the top.
Step 4: Garnish and Enjoy
- Add fresh raspberries, a lemon slice, and a sprig of mint to each glass for a colorful, refreshing touch.

Homemade Lemonade Recipe
Want to make your own lemonade? Here’s a quick and easy recipe:
- 1 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ice (about 5–6 lemons)
- ¾ cup sugar or honey
- 4 cups water
- Combine the lemon juice and sugar in a pitcher. Stir until the sugar dissolves.
- Add water and mix well. Adjust sweetness to taste.

Make-Ahead & Batching Tips
- Prepare in advance: Combine the raspberry base and lemonade ahead of time, and store in the fridge for up to 24 hours. Add sparkling water just before serving to maintain the fizz.
- Batch for a crowd: Multiply the recipe and serve it in a large beverage dispenser or punch bowl. Garnish with floating lemon slices and raspberries for a visually stunning presentation.
- Ice Tip: Freeze raspberries and lemon slices into ice cubes for a decorative and functional garnish that won’t dilute the drink.
Storage
- Refrigeration: Store leftover raspberry lemonade (without sparkling water) in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. Add sparkling water just before serving to keep it bubbly.
- Freezing: Pour leftover raspberry lemonade into popsicle molds or freeze it in an ice cube tray for future mocktails or smoothies.
Ways to Customize
The Raspberry Lemonade Cooler is highly versatile—try these fun variations:
- Berry Mix: Add blackberries, strawberries, or blueberries for a mixed berry twist.
- Citrus Boost: Squeeze in fresh lime or orange juice for an extra citrusy punch.
- Herbal Touch: Muddle mint, basil, or rosemary along with the raspberries for a unique flavor.
- Tropical Flair: Replace sparkling water with coconut water for a tropical twist.
